Description
Side one of two of a pass for Joshua Hett Smith to carry private letters for gentlemen in New York. Smith was later charged by American Major General Benedict Arnold to escort British Major John André across American lines. The pass is signed by Arnold. The pass reads “Permission is granted to Joshua Smith, Esq., to go to Dobbs’s Ferry with three Men and a Boy with a Flag to carry some Letters of a private Nature for Gentlemen in New York, and to Return immediately. "B. ARNOLD, M. Gen’l. "N.B. – He has permission to go at such hours and times as the tide and his business suits.”
